New member, though I've lurked a bit here and there. Just picked up a used L3130 with 950 hrs on it. Good overall condition. And I'd like to keep it that way. I have the owners manuals for the tractor and loader, but that is all. For all my vehicles I like to get the OEM shop manuals so I can handle any repairs myself. While I doubt I will need it right away, they are good to have on hand. Is there any way to buy the Kubota manuals? Source? I don't really have a close dealer, but I could make the run if I needed to.

I use ebay for factory shop manuals and have them for about everthing I own. Of course there are more for the older stuff unless you buy new.

To find a set that is not too common I search once a day looking a the "most recent" listings until I get happy. It only takes a couple minutes a day for something like tractors. The down side is you will find cool stuff like a belt bucket for your model, etc so searching for manuals can get pricey. :)
